Bleacher News....

 

 

 

2012 Salary: $465,000

Minimum Wage: $555,000

A.Q. Shipley just completed his first NFL season where he was actually on an active roster.  He appeared in every game for the Colts and demonstrated some versatility along the Colts beat-up offensive line.

Good centers are hard to find and sometimes take a few years to develop.

After spending two years on practice squads or wondering where his next paycheck will come from, he should be willing to play for minimum wage.  If so, the Colts will sign him and give him a chance in training camp.

I was going to try not to be rude, but this is just a flat out unreasonable and illogical post. DFree was kept for two reasons: 1) to not alienate the fan base anymore after cutting ties with PM (DFree was the face of the 2000's Colts D and a cornerstone player); 2) to see how he would fair in the new D. The rest of the players you mentioned, besides Satelle and Mathis, they were a product of being cash strapped and having gaping wholes in the roster that couldn't be fixed because of the lack of cap space. I don't think the FO or coaching staff saw any of them as long-term solutions...they were stop gap pick-ups. Mathis played fine and his contract isn't out of bounds for his production.

 

I do think Satelle was a questionable signing based on his production last year. He did fair well in Oakland's power blocking scheme, however. I actually thought Shipley looked really good when he was in for him if you actually took time to watch OL play. I think it will be interesting to see who starts in 2013 between the two.
